Where do roots grow?
They grow underground to keep the plants in its place.
What type of stem does grass have?
It has got a thin and flexible stem.

What do the roots do?
They absorb nutrients and water from the soil.
What type of stem do bushes have?
Bushes have got many stems. they are thin and short.
What happens to the leaves of deciduous trees in autumn and winter?
In autumn, their leaves go brown and fall.
In winter, they haven´t got leaves.

What does the stem do?
It takes nutrients and water to different parts of the plant.
What is the stem of a tree called?
A trunk. It is thick
What happens to deciduous trees in spring and summer.
In spring, their leaves grow again.
In summer, their leaves are green.
